Comprehensive Guide to the Xilinx XC7S15-1CPGA196C Spartan-7 FPGA

Product Details

When building cost-sensitive and compact embedded systems, hardware engineers require components that deliver robust processing capabilities without inflating the power budget or board size. The Xilinx XC7S15-1CPGA196C is an outstanding solution in the programmable logic market. As a prominent member of the Spartan-7 family, this Xilinx FPGA offers an agile, high-performance architecture tailored for consumer, industrial, and automotive edge applications.

What is the XC7S15-1CPGA196C?

The XC7S15-1CPGA196C is a Commercial-grade Field Programmable Gate Array (FPGA) built on a highly efficient 28nm High-K Metal Gate (HKMG) process technology. It is specifically engineered to bridge the gap between small-form-factor designs and demanding high-performance connectivity requirements. By focusing on a high I/O-to-logic ratio, this device allows developers to seamlessly integrate discrete analog and monitoring circuitry, which heavily reduces overall Bill of Materials (BOM) costs.

Key Features and Market Advantages

  • Exceptional Power Efficiency: Operating on a 1.0V core voltage (with a 0.95V option), this chip provides significantly lower total power consumption compared to older 45nm generations, helping to extend the battery life of portable devices.

  • Commercial Reliability: The “C” at the end of the part number signifies a commercial temperature grade, meaning the device guarantees stable operation in environments ranging from 0°C to +85°C.

  • Ultra-Compact Form Factor: Packaged in a tiny 8×8 mm 196-pin CSPBGA (CPGA196), it minimizes PCB space consumption while still delivering 100 user I/O pins. This is ideal for space-constrained edge and IoT devices.

  • Advanced Security and Processing: Built-in features include MicroBlaze soft processor support, 256-bit AES encryption with HMAC/SHA-256 authentication, and fast 800Mb/s DDR3 memory interfacing.

Technical Specifications

To fully grasp the potential of this component, it is vital to review its core parameters. The table below outlines the precise technical details that make the XC7S15-1CPGA196C a preferred choice among hardware designers:

Specification Parameter Value / Description
Manufacturer Xilinx (AMD)
FPGA Family Spartan-7
Part Number XC7S15-1CPGA196C
Logic Cells / Elements 12,800
Embedded Block RAM 360 Kbit
User I/O Pins 100
Package / Case 196-CSPBGA (8 mm x 8 mm)
Core Supply Voltage 0.95V – 1.05V
Operating Temperature 0°C to +85°C (Commercial Grade)
Process Technology 28nm HKMG

Ideal Applications for the Spartan-7 XC7S15

Thanks to its balanced performance-to-cost ratio, the XC7S15-1CPGA196C is highly versatile across a multitude of industries. It is frequently deployed in:

  • Consumer Electronics: Smart home automation and wearable devices leverage the low-power attributes and compact packaging to maximize efficiency without sacrificing core processing power.

  • Industrial Automation: Machine vision, precise motor control, and sensor fusion applications benefit heavily from the fast, predictable latency of the programmable logic.

  • Automotive Systems: Telematics and infotainment hubs use its robust connectivity bridging to manage complex any-to-any data routing.
